As far as I know, they were born dead. Could have been some kind of complication during birth, but the whole process went pretty quickly and smooth as far as I could tell from watching through her igloo door; no babies stuck in the birth canal or anything like that. They came out looking dead, their color was dark purple, as opposed to the other healthy babies that were pink.
